Sign up freeJOHN WILLIAM GRAY 1610 – 1663 – Genealogical Records
Birth Date: 24 Nov 1610
Birth Location: Nottinghamshire, England
Death Date: 25 Feb 1663
Death Location: Long Island City, Queens, New York, United States
Father: William Gray
Mother: Marye Burton
Spouse(s):
Children(s): Sarah (Hobby)
In 1610, JOHN WILLIAM GRAY entered the world in Nottinghamshire, England, born to William Gray and Marye Button Burton. JOHN WILLIAM GRAY had children including Sarah Grey (Hobby). JOHN WILLIAM GRAY passed away in 1663 in Long Island City, Queens, New York, United States.
